Patrani Macchi Recipe, Parsi Patra Ni Machi, Steamed Fish in Banana Leaf
Patrani Macchi is a popular Parsi meal also called Patra ni Machi or Patra ni Machchi. This fish is marinated in a spicy green chutney prepared with coconut, coriander, and spices before being steamed in banana leaves. Check how to make steamed fish in a banana leaf.

Servings: 4 people
For Fish
- 4 white fish fillets (pomfret salmon, kingfish, basa, or cod)
- 1/2 tsp turmeric powder
- 1/2 tsp lemon juice
- salt according to taste
- 4 banana leaf pieces (about 10x10 inches each)
For Green Chutney
- 1 cup fresh coriander leaves
- 1 cup fresh mint leaves
- 1/2 cup grated coconut fresh or desiccated
- 4 green chilies adjust to taste
- 1 tbsp lemon juice
- 1 tsp sugar
- salt to taste according to taste
- 2 tsp cumin seeds
- 5 garlic cloves
- 1 1-inch piece of ginger
- A little water as needed for blending
Prepare the fish: Nicely clean and wash the fish. Then pat it dry.
Marinate: Squeeze lime juice, turmeric powder, and salt over the fish. Then rub this mixture on the fish. Let it marinate for nearly 15 - 30 minutes.
Make the green chutney (paste): In a blender, add coriander, mint, coconut, green chilies, lemon juice, sugar, salt, cumin, garlic, and ginger. Blend into a thick, smooth paste. Use water only if needed to blend.
Make banana leaves ready: After marination, lightly heat banana leaves to make them soft (optional). Brush oil on one side of each banana leaf.
Apply Chutney: And apply this chutney (paste) over all the fish and in the thin slits on both sides generously.
Wrap the Fish: Place a fish fillet in the center and wrap it in a parcel. Secure with toothpicks or thread tied all around.
Steam the Fish: Steam the wrapped fish parcels for 15–20 minutes or until the fish is fully cooked and flaky.
Serve steamed fish in banana leaf hot with onion rings and lemon slices. Best enjoyed with steamed rice or as a Patrani Macchi dish alone.
- Use fresh banana leaves for best flavor and aroma.
- Make the chutney slightly thick so it doesn’t run out while steaming.
- Overcooking the fish can make it rubbery—steam just until it flakes easily with a fork.
- Don't skip the marination, or else it will not be that tasty.
